«Severe storms will break out on Thursday afternoon in Western Pennsylvania and new York, before spreading further East on Thursday evening, said AccuWeather meteorologist Alyson of Hugh. Some of these storms can cause floods in low-lying areas and where there is poor sanitation.»

AccuWeather meteorologists are also concerned that storms can cause hail and destructive winds.

Trees with weakened root structure due to recent rainfall will be more exposed to the winds, even if the gusts are below 58 mph (93 kph), and the lowest figure for major storms.

«There can also occur isolated tornado,» said Hugh.

Storms will likely lead to poor visibility along the highways 70, 79, 80, 81, 83, 90 95.

«Everyone who starts their holiday weekend early, must follow the sky as these storms could impact travel and delays at airports,» said Hugh.

Cities that could be affected by storms include Cleveland, Columbus and Cincinnati (Ohio); Pittsburgh; Morgantown (West Virginia); Syracuse and Buffalo (new York). According to the National weather service in new York, severe thunderstorms will take place day and night.
